2018-7-11 The particle size distribution of iron ore is a very important requirement to be characterized after its mineral processing. The major development regarding pellet strength occurs at temperatures above 1200°C and is caused by the formation of necks between ore grains followed by pellet densification. 2018-2-1 The fracture load of iron ore pellets in the 12.5 to 16-mm size range is routinely measured in pellet plants following the ISO 4700 standard. The analysis of such data, however, seldom goes beyond averages and standard deviations of the load required for fracturing each pellet. 2022-2-10 Iron ore pellets are small and hard spherical particles agglomerated from a fine iron ore concentrate. They are used in the blast furnace process to produce hot metal. The diameter of blast furnace pellets is usually between 8 and 16 mm. 2013-7-18 Iron ore fines of −10 mm size and limestone are ground together in a ball mill to get sufficient fineness for the balling process. The cold crushing strength of the pellet improved from 203 to 220 kg p −1 with increase in fineness. 2020-11-26 The impact test was developed for determining the toughness of the pellets or the relative resistance to subdivision from impact forces. These forces were imparted by dropping the pellets successively from predetermined height to a solid steel plate surface.
